Output 25f9e38daf111a861128fb2a870b87ce632e256fba678425c202e5414cac4bd9:10

value
51000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 207c93e5a67a4ed2d7cc435fc8f60ecb2541156a OP_EQUALVERIFY OP_CHECKSIG
address
13xmrx8Wpi3gAD9JrzUEXdEZZomVbqmrmm
transaction
25f9e38daf111a861128fb2a870b87ce632e256fba678425c202e5414cac4bd9
spent
true